Antique and Vintage Fashion Bangles
With respect to fashion or costume jewelry, which is typically designed to wear with current fashions and made of inexpensive materials, a bold bangle can be a game changer. Antique and vintage fashion bangles and other costume jewelry bracelets complement outfits from casual to couture and everything in between.
Colorful cuffs and bangles add instant glamor to any ensemble, whether they’re mod styles inspired by the 1960s, Art Deco bangles or designer fashion bangles from the likes of Chanel (who loved costume jewels but was devoted to designing with diamonds), Hermès or Louis Vuitton.
Bangles are distinct from other bracelets by being rigid, with their use as ornamentation dating back to ancient India. They continue to be popular on the Indian subcontinent as well as in Africa and Southeast Asia. In traditional Indian weddings, the bride’s arms are adorned with bangles; in the Caribbean, it is common for newborns to be gifted with small silver or gold bangles.
Because this cuff is a solid piece, you have to slide it over your hand. Bracelets, however, are flexible pieces. Whether they’re charm bracelets, link bracelets, beaded bracelets or another variety, you open and close a bracelet at its ends, where it locks around your wrist with a clasp.
Just slipping on an elegant gold bangle such as a Cartier Love bracelet or a stack of vibrant bangles like Mark Davis’s bright Bakelite bracelets can elevate an outfit, either by coordinating with an ensemble’s colors or letting the bangles stand out. Bangles alone or in multiples accentuate arms, wrists and hands to create a look that’s memorable and iconic.
